I've been doing normal voltage glitching so far, but that has a chance to soft brick the F4 - so I'm going to take a stab with the same EMFI parameters I used beforehand. I fell down a bit of a rabbit hole enabling ETM tracing. Turns out, you can configure the ETM macrocell, hit a soft reboot, and it will be enabled IN THE BOOTROM. This ends up giving you a (rough) instruction trace on the SWO line, which is insanely helpful for profiling.
RDP1->RDP0: Good to go
RDP2->RDP1 (reliably): In progress!

The Nintendo Talking Flower firmware does not check the size of the language index table when loading it from SPI flash into RAM, allowing me to corrupt the stack, execute arbitrary code, and dump the protected STM32 firmware🤣

chips have become smarter about power supply attacks to bypass access port protection etc so now they literally EMP specific parts of the chip (sometimes with a gantry system to iterate over every area of the chip) to glitch it and break protection. It’s nuts.
